Modeling solar radiation on a human body indoors by a novel mathematical model

Yingdong He et al.

Summary: Solar radiation has a significant impact on occupant comfort and building energy consumption, but it has been relatively overlooked in environmental design and energy simulation. Recent developments have led to the adoption of simplified occupant-centered models, such as the SC Model, and comprehensive simulation procedures like the DC Model. The HNU Solar Model presented in this paper offers a quicker alternative for calculating annual increases in mean radiant temperature (MRT) compared to the DC Model, making it a useful tool for evaluating indoor environments and designing fenestration in HVAC systems.

Meeting thermal needs of occupants in shared space with an adjustable thermostat and local heating in winter: An experimental study

Yingdong He et al.

Summary: This study explores thermostat-use behaviors of occupants in shared space during winter, with the finding that thermal need serves as the reference for optimizing indoor set-points. The study also reveals that meeting thermal needs is more closely related to reducing cool sensation than changing set-points.
